Job description

Arthan is hiring a Fundraising Manager for one of our partner organizations working in the education and development sector. The role involves leading strategic partnership development, fundraising, and relationship management to support the organisation's mission and long-term growth.

Key Responsibilities
1. Identify & Develop Strategic Partnerships
  • Research, identify, and evaluate potential funding partners aligned with the organisation's short- and long-term goals
  • Develop partnership strategies to maximize impact and mutual benefits.
2. Negotiate & Formalize Agreements
  • Lead discussions with potential partners to define collaboration term and scope.
  • Draft, review, and finalize MoUs, contracts, and SLAs.
  • Ensure compliance with internal policies, legal requirements, and regulatory frameworks.
3. Manage & Nurture Existing Partnerships
  • Maintain ongoing communication and relationship management with existing partners.
  • Ensure partner engagement through field visits, team interactions, and structured reporting.
  • Proactively address conflicts, challenges, or collaboration gaps.
4. Stakeholder Engagement & Networking
  • Represent the organisation at conferences, events, and stakeholder meetings.
  • Build networks with NGOs, corporates, and individuals to strengthen long-term partnerships.
  • Advocate for organizational initiatives and promote collaboration opportunities.
5. Risk Identification & Mitigation
  • Identify potential risks across reputation, compliance, financial, and operational areas.
  • Develop mitigation strategies and contingency plans to safeguard organizational interests.
  • Resolve issues proactively to ensure partnership stability.
6. Capture Learnings & Best Practices
  • Document learnings from partnership development and collaborative engagements.
  • Share insights internally to inform decision-making and strengthen future partnerships.
  • Support knowledge management and organizational learning.
